NEW RACE!

Fleet Feet Fall Trail Classic
HALF MARATHON & 4 MILE (PER HOUR) ENDURANCE CHALLENGE 


Fleet Feet Chico is pleased to offer two new trail races in our beautiful Upper Bidwell Park.  The two races will start on the south side of the park down Annies Trail for a fun adventure on the single-track trails. Toss in a creek crossing and a nice finish through Yahi and the golf course, you’re sure to enjoy your run!

 

The two races include a half marathon and a 4-mile an hour endurance challenge!

 

The half marathon will start at 8:10am along the rock wall off Centennial/South Rim trail head. This race will be a challenging climb with 1600 ft of gain in the first half. Enjoy a party at the top of 10-mile house at aid station #1 and enjoy and all downhill second half of the race!

 

4-mile endurance race will start at 8:00am. Runners will run a 4-mile loop. If you complete the loop in under 60 mins you will go back in the shoot for loop #2. At the top of each hour a new round will start. This will continue for 8 hours or until there is one person standing. If there is more than one person going into the final hour the run will become a foot race to the finish! If you complete all 8 loops, you will have run approximately 32 miles (50k)! Do you have what it takes? Do one loop, 3 loops or all 8! It’s sure to be a good time for the runners and the spectators!
 

By supporting this race, you will be supporting the Explorers, a Butte County Jr. Fire Fighter Program here in Chico, CA. The Butte County Fire Explorers is a paramilitary program for young adults interested in becoming a member of the fire service. The cadets train on fires, medical calls, and everything else related to the fire service. More importantly they are trained and mentored to become a leader of high character in their community.

Thanksgiving Day Race!
Run for Food
Thanksgiving Day Race 

The Run for Food started out in 2006 with just over 1,000 participants and now the event brings together 5,000 participants each year along with 75 businesses and 200 volunteers for a true community-wide event.

Held in beautiful Bidwell Park, this family friendly event is a major fundraiser for the Jesus Center, hosting generations of families joining together to enjoy the Thanksgiving holiday while supporting a worthy cause. All proceeds are used to improve programs and services at the Jesus Center, directly contributing to the needs of those experiencing homelessness in our community.
